If you are planning a trip to Laos, bear in mind that you don’t have many airlines to choose as in its neighbor Thailand. And also some information if you prefer to fly to other provinces rather than traveling by road:
 
International Airport 
There are 4 international airports in Laos:
 
  • Wattay International Airport in Vientiane Capital which has flights from Bangkok, Chieng Mai, Ha Noi, Saigon, Vinh, Phnom Penh, Siem Reap, Seoul, Singapore, Kuala Lampur, Kunming, Guangzhou. Located 5 km outside of the city center and around 15 minutes transfer; the airport consists of an old and small domestic terminal and a new international terminal.
  • Luang Prabang International Airport in Luang Prabang which has flights from Bangkok, Chiang Mai, Ha Noi, Siem Reap. Located 3 km from city centre and around 10 minutes transfer, the airport is recently renovated and upgraded to reach international standard.
  • Savanakhet International airport in Savanakhet which has flights from Bangkok. Located 2 km and take around 10 minutes transfer, airport is quite small and basically equipped
  • Pakse International Airport in Champassak which has flights from Bangkok, Saigon and Siem Reap. Located around 4 km from city centre and take around 15 minutes transfer, airport is small and simply equipped. 
 
Domestic airport
There are some popular airports for domestic routes such as Houei Xay, Oudomxay, Luang Namtha, Xiang Khoang, Xayabury… where regular flights from Vientiane Capital are operated.   
 
Airport service
There are few services at the airport terminal with small restaurant/bar for food and beverage but limited selection. The location of airport is very close to city center and they are not very busy so tourist does not have to arrive to airport too early to avoid waiting time especially for domestic flight.
 
Air Company
Laos Airline is the flag carrier of Laos. It operates domestic as well as international services to countries such as Cambodia, China, Thailand, Vietnam, Singapore and Korea.
 
Laos Central Airline is a private company which operates one domestic route Vientiane – Luang Prabang and one international route Vientiane – Bangkok.
 
Vietnam Airline, Thai Airway, Bangkok Airway, Air Asia operate some international route from some big cities in Asia areas such as Ha Noi, Saigon, Bangkok, Chiang Mai, Siemrep, Phnombenh, Singapore, Kuala Lambur, Seoul, Kunming… There is no direct route from Europe to Laos.
 
Airport Taxes
The domestic airport tax and the international airport tax are included in the air ticket and are not needed to be paid at the airport when checking in.
